Mountain opposition The repository for high-level radioactive waste being constructed beneath Yucca Mountain in Nevada has predictably divided opinion among experts and the inhabitants of Nevada. In Uncertainty Underground: Yucca Mountain and the Nation's High-Level Nuclear Waste, geologists and others from both sides of the argument present the facts and their fears. The book shows clearly that a site such as Yucca Mountain can probably be made safe if the geology and engineering are right, says our reviewer. But whether the public will see it as a good site is another matter — mainly political.
